Proper noun
Schaumburg (countable and uncountable, plural Schaumburgs)
- A surname from German.
- A district (Landkreis) in Lower Saxony, Germany.
Statistics
- According to the 2010 United States Census, Schaumburg is the 30101st most common surname in the United States, belonging to 779 individuals. Schaumburg is most common among White (94.35%) individuals.
